Suunto Watches Rock

1.13.2009

Brooks and I are very excited to incorporate new Suunto watches into our training and racing!! I'm using the brand new training tool, a watched sized and colored specifically for women, called the t3c (http://www.suuntocampaigns.com/tseries/). The color Deep Green and low-profile face makes it fashionable for everyday, yet still features all the needs for athletes in training. The newly-designed heart rate belt -- termed the comfort belt -- is by far the most comfortable belt I've worn, and I hardly notice that it's on. Even better, it immediately picks up my heart rate (and I don't have to fiddle with the thing to get it going, dipping into my valuable training time). I opted for the additional footpod, which is a tiny little thing that clips to my shoelace and stays put. It's smaller and much lighter than the one I used previously (and made by another un-named company). I'm still playing with all the features of the watch, and I'm having a great time discovering all the input it can give me about my performance.

Brooks, as our team navigator, has been using the new All-Black Core (http://www.suunto.com/suunto/Worlds/outdoor/main/Product.jsp?CONTENT%3C%3Ecnt_id=10134198674007088&FOLDER%3C%3Efolder_id=2534374302759905&ASSORTMENT%3C%3East_id=1408474395903525&bmUID=1231874458288).
It's the newest version of a classic product, featuring an altimeter, barometer, and compass. For adventure racing, this is a must-have tool to both find where we are on a map as well as help us to predict the weather. It even has a storm alarm that goes off if the barometric pressure drops off and a storm front starts coming down the mountains...
